Criminology is the study of crime, the reason that working the behind of the case, cause of crime, crime statistics, prevention of crime, criminal behavior, and evaluation of criminal justice agencies, penology, criminal career and desistance and sociology of law. The Department of Criminology and Police Administration, affiliated to Manonmaniam Sundaranar University established in the year 2003 and developed into an international hub of criminological Department. Faculty members of the Department of Criminology and Police Administration involve in high quality teaching in the areas of Police Administration, Juvenile Justice, Cyber Criminology, Child Protection and Victimology. The department is providing consultancy in the areas of Juvenile Justice, Child Protection to UNICEF and various other government agencies. Faculty members of the Department serve as Counsultants of reputed Criminology agencies, and Non Governmental Organizations. Most of the students are well placed in Police Department, Judiciary Field, Security Services, Private Detective and Non-Governmental Organizations. The Department offers a three year Under Graduate Programme Bachelor of Arts in Criminology and Police Administration.
